Timer Nachtriggern HomeMatic HM-PB-2-WM55 2fach-Funk-Wandtaster

Begonnen von Horst, 27 Juni 2017, 21:57:14

Vorheriges Thema - Nächstes Thema

Horst

RaspberryPi3, Hommatic, Hue, ....
Mit den besten Grüßen aus Thüringen
Horst

Otto123

Hi,

ich weiß nicht genau, ob das eine ernst gemeinte Frage ist? Etwas komisch geschrieben, als Abstimmung?

Ich mache da ist einem DOIF, allerdings steht mein Bewegungsmelder auf einer Zeit von 120 sec. defmod di_Flurlicht DOIF ([PIR1:"motion:.on"] ) (set SW01_Sw01 on)(set SW01_Sw01 off)
attr di_Flurlicht do resetwait
attr di_Flurlicht wait 0,180


Gruß Otto
Viele Grüße aus Leipzig  ⇉  nächster Stammtisch an der Lindennaundorfer Mühle
RaspberryPi B B+ B2 B3 B3+ ZeroW,HMLAN,HMUART,Homematic,Fritz!Box 7590,WRT3200ACS-OpenWrt,Sonos,VU+,Arduino nano,ESP8266,MQTT,Zigbee,deconz

Horst

Danke Otto, perfekt 8) :)
könntest du noch sagen wie du den Internen Timer des HM-PB-2-WM55 verändert hast?
Hatte mich schon durch die Foren gequelt, bin leider noch nicht für diesen Type fündig geworden.
Danke und besten Grüße aus Thüringen aus Eisenach 8)
RaspberryPi3, Hommatic, Hue, ....
Mit den besten Grüßen aus Thüringen
Horst

Otto123

Hallo Horst,

mit get <> regList kannst Du Dir anschauen was es für Register gibt und mit get <> regTable wie sie gesetzt sind.

Ich habe diesen Taster nicht sondern einen anderen Bewegungsmelder, da heisst das register minInterval.

mit set <> regSet minInterval 120 kannst Du auf 120 sec setzen. Du musst einmal vorbeigehen, damit die Daten übertragen werden  8)

Gruß Otto
Viele Grüße aus Leipzig  ⇉  nächster Stammtisch an der Lindennaundorfer Mühle
RaspberryPi B B+ B2 B3 B3+ ZeroW,HMLAN,HMUART,Homematic,Fritz!Box 7590,WRT3200ACS-OpenWrt,Sonos,VU+,Arduino nano,ESP8266,MQTT,Zigbee,deconz

Horst

Hallo
Es könnte alles so einfach sein...
Die Variable minInterval ist vorhanden läßt sich aber nicht ändern.
Auf Anfrage bei ELV müsse man an der Orginal Homematic Steuerung erst die Funktion frei schalten...
aber welche Variable und ob dies mit FHEM und Raspberry Mitteln möglich?
Hier meine Listen vielleicht hat jemand ja noch eine Idee
vom Device HM-PB-2-WM55


list:         register | range              | peer     | description
   0: cyclicInfoMsg    |     literal        |          | cyclic message options:on_100,on,off
   0: intKeyVisib      |     literal        |          | visibility of internal channel options:invisib,visib
   0: localResDis      |     literal        |          | local reset disable options:on,off
   0: pairCentral      |   0 to 16777215    |          | pairing to central
   0: transmDevTryMax  |   1 to 10          |          | max message re-transmit
defmod HM_4E6DED_Beweg_Kueche CUL_HM 4E6DED
attr HM_4E6DED_Beweg_Kueche .devInfo 020000
attr HM_4E6DED_Beweg_Kueche .stc 40
attr HM_4E6DED_Beweg_Kueche IODev CUL1
attr HM_4E6DED_Beweg_Kueche IOgrp VCCU:CUL1
attr HM_4E6DED_Beweg_Kueche autoReadReg 0_off
attr HM_4E6DED_Beweg_Kueche expert 2_raw
attr HM_4E6DED_Beweg_Kueche firmware 1.1
attr HM_4E6DED_Beweg_Kueche model HM-Sen-MDIR-WM55
attr HM_4E6DED_Beweg_Kueche room 20_Küche,CUL_HM
attr HM_4E6DED_Beweg_Kueche serialNr NEQ0962908
attr HM_4E6DED_Beweg_Kueche subType motionAndBtn
attr HM_4E6DED_Beweg_Kueche webCmd getConfig:clear msgEvents

setstate HM_4E6DED_Beweg_Kueche CMDs_pending
setstate HM_4E6DED_Beweg_Kueche 2017-06-17 21:15:25 .D-devInfo 230000
setstate HM_4E6DED_Beweg_Kueche 2017-06-17 21:15:25 .D-stc 81
setstate HM_4E6DED_Beweg_Kueche 2017-06-28 10:55:47 .protLastRcv 2017-06-28 10:55:47
setstate HM_4E6DED_Beweg_Kueche 2016-12-27 14:56:37 CommandAccepted yes
setstate HM_4E6DED_Beweg_Kueche 2017-06-17 21:15:25 D-firmware 1.1
setstate HM_4E6DED_Beweg_Kueche 2017-06-17 21:15:25 D-serialNr NEQ0962908
setstate HM_4E6DED_Beweg_Kueche 2016-12-27 14:56:37 R-pairCentral set_0x123321
setstate HM_4E6DED_Beweg_Kueche 2017-06-19 23:35:28 RegL_00.
setstate HM_4E6DED_Beweg_Kueche 2017-06-17 22:04:08 battery ok
setstate HM_4E6DED_Beweg_Kueche 2017-06-17 22:04:08 brightness 116
setstate HM_4E6DED_Beweg_Kueche 2017-06-17 22:04:08 cover closed
setstate HM_4E6DED_Beweg_Kueche 2017-06-28 12:55:13 motion off
setstate HM_4E6DED_Beweg_Kueche 2017-06-17 22:04:08 powerOn 2017-06-17 22:04:08
setstate HM_4E6DED_Beweg_Kueche 2017-06-17 22:04:08 recentStateType info
setstate HM_4E6DED_Beweg_Kueche 2017-06-28 13:33:46 state CMDs_pending



vom Motion Kanal


list:         register | range              | peer     | description
   1: brightFilter     |   0 to 7           |          | 7: filter fast changes to 0: no filter of light changes
   1: captInInterval   |     literal        |          | capture motion in interval, send result in next trigger options:off,on
   1: evtFltrNum       |   1 to 15          |          | sensitivity - read each n-th puls
   1: evtFltrPeriod    | 0.5 to 7.5s        |          | event filter period
   1: ledOnTime        |   0 to 1.275s      |          | LED ontime
   1: minInterval      |     literal        |          | interval in sec options:60,120,240,30,15
   1: sign             |     literal        |          | signature (AES) options:off,on
   4: peerNeedsBurst   |     literal        | required | peer expects burst options:off,on

defmod HM_4E6DED_Beweg_Kueche_Motion CUL_HM 4E6DED03
attr HM_4E6DED_Beweg_Kueche_Motion model HM-Sen-MDIR-WM55
attr HM_4E6DED_Beweg_Kueche_Motion room 20_Küche

setstate HM_4E6DED_Beweg_Kueche_Motion noMotion
setstate HM_4E6DED_Beweg_Kueche_Motion 2017-06-28 10:55:47 brightness 62
setstate HM_4E6DED_Beweg_Kueche_Motion 2017-06-28 12:55:13 motion off
setstate HM_4E6DED_Beweg_Kueche_Motion 2017-06-28 10:55:47 motionCount 215_next:240s
setstate HM_4E6DED_Beweg_Kueche_Motion 2017-06-28 10:59:49 motionDuration 242
setstate HM_4E6DED_Beweg_Kueche_Motion 2017-06-28 12:55:13 state noMotion
setstate HM_4E6DED_Beweg_Kueche_Motion 2017-06-28 10:55:47 trigger_cnt 215


Danke für Anregungen oder Lösungen :)
RaspberryPi3, Hommatic, Hue, ....
Mit den besten Grüßen aus Thüringen
Horst

Fixel2012

Hi,
es sollte so gehen:

set <Name_de_Bwegungsmelders> regSet minInterval 60

Die Zahl 60 kannst du natürlich nach deinem belieben abändern.

Vielleicht ist ein drücken auf den conifg taster am Gerät nötig, dies verursacht einen Datenaustausch zwischen Zentrale (Fhem) und Aktor.

ZitatDie Variable minInterval ist vorhanden läßt sich aber nicht ändern.
In wie fern, lässt sich nicht ändern? Gibt es Fehlermeldungen?

Ich kan nichts zu diesem Bewegungsmelder sagen, habe ihn leider nicht im Einsatz. Aber meine Meinung nach sollte es wie bei jedem anderen Homematic Aktor auch funktionieren.
Fhem 5.8 auf Raspi 3, HMLAN und 868MHz CUL mit einigen Komponenten, Z-Wave Rollladenaktoren, Tablet UI, 433 MHz CUL mit Baumarktsteckdosen und Temp Sensoren, Amazon Echo, Echo Dot, 2x SONOS  play1, 1x SONOS Connect AMP,  presence, HUE, Lightify

rabehd

Ich würde mich gern an der Diskussion beteiligen, aber ich werde aus Deiner Umfrage, der Überschrift und der letzten Antwort nicht schlau.
eine Vermutung, was Du willst habe ich, doch in der Sache ist die Glaskugel nicht sicher und hat die Vermutung, dass Du Dich (für mich, da wenig Reaktion wohl auch für andere) unverständlich ausgedrückt hast.

Vielleicht beschreibst Du nochmal Deinen Anwendungsfall/Problem, was Du probiert hast und welche Fehlermeldungen kamen.
Auch funktionierende Lösungen kann man hinterfragen.

rabehd

#7
Wenn es hier um  HM-Sen-MDIR-WM55 geht, warum steht dann  HM-PB-2-WM55 2fach-Funk-Wandtaster drüber?  ???

Genau bei dem habe ich es schon mehrfach gemacht!

Wenn schon Umfrage, dann mit Variante "weder noch".
Auch funktionierende Lösungen kann man hinterfragen.

Otto123

Hallo Horst,

neben all den anderen Bemerkungen noch der Hinweis: Dein HM-Sen-MDIR-WM55 ist noch nicht fertig gepairt -> R-pairCentral set_0x123321

Wenn das pairing abgeschlossen ist wird auch das regSet im Motionkanal funktionieren.

Gruß Otto
Viele Grüße aus Leipzig  ⇉  nächster Stammtisch an der Lindennaundorfer Mühle
RaspberryPi B B+ B2 B3 B3+ ZeroW,HMLAN,HMUART,Homematic,Fritz!Box 7590,WRT3200ACS-OpenWrt,Sonos,VU+,Arduino nano,ESP8266,MQTT,Zigbee,deconz